Geller: 'Jackson wanted a knighthood'

Uri Geller has claimed that Michael Jackson was keen to be knighted.

The TV psychic revealed that Jackson discussed his hopes after seeing his friend Steven Spielberg awarded with the honour in 2001.

Speaking on an ITV documentary, Geller commented: "When Michael heard Steven got a knighthood, he wanted one too - and he should have."

The star added that Michael was a big fan of the Queen - and hoped to meet her when they paid a private visit to the House Of Commons together.

He said: "I once took him to the Houses Of Parliament and he whispered: 'Is the Queen here?'"

Geller also used the ITV show to claim that he once predicted the circumstances which surround Jackson's death.

My Friend Michael Jackson: Uri's Story airs this Sunday at 8pm on ITV1.
